Care & Maintenance of handheld microscopes

Care & Maintenance of handheld microscopes

Proper care and maintenance of the handheld microscopes ensure long-term performance and image precision. Lenses should be cleaned periodically with lens paper or optical wipes to prevent dust buildup leading to distortion in clarity. Mechanism parts and the stage should be clear of debris and dry. After use, the handheld microscopes should be dust-shielded and kept low humidity. Verify the lighting system every now and then and change bulbs or LEDs when brightness declines. Calibration and adjustment by professionals guarantee accuracy and mechanical solidity are maintained at constant levels.

FAQ

  • Q: What distinguishes a digital microscope from a traditional one? A: A digital microscope integrates cameras and imaging software, enabling users to view, capture, and analyze images directly on a computer or monitor.

    Q: How can vibration affect a microscope? A: Vibration can cause image blur or misalignment, so the microscope should always be placed on a stable, vibration-free surface.

    Q: What safety measures should be taken when using a microscope? A: Avoid touching optical parts with fingers, use slides carefully, and ensure electrical components are safely connected before operation.

    Q: Why is immersion oil used in some microscopes? A: Immersion oil increases the refractive index between the lens and specimen, improving resolution and brightness at higher magnifications.

    Q: How can you prevent mold growth in a microscope? A: Store the microscope in a low-humidity environment and use desiccants or dehumidifiers to keep optical components dry and mold-free.
